Road cycling routes around Selmęt Mały are primarily situated around the lake itself and extend into the surrounding areas near Ełk. The terrain features gentle to moderate elevation changes, with some routes including more significant climbs. The landscape is characterized by open roads, views of the lake, and routes that follow river courses. This region offers a mix of flat sections and rolling hills suitable for road cyclists.

The lake is quite a large reservoir by Polish standards. It has 940 hectares of water surface. The average depth is 9.6 meters, and the maximum is 43.7 meters. The lake is roughly rectangular in shape with a large bay facing north. The main inflow is Łaźna Struga, the upper section of the Ełk River, and the outflow is the Ełk. In the south, the lake connects with Lake Straduńskie by a short section of this river. In the west, it connects with Lake Ułówki by a strait. There are two islands on the lake with a total area of 3.2 hectares. https://jeziorapolski.pl/jezioro-lasmiady/

Lake Łaśmiady is located in the Warmian-Masurian Voivodeship, north of Ełk, in the Ełk Lake District. The easiest way to get to the lake is by taking national road no. 65. On the section between Ełk and Olecko, there is the village of Straduny, and here you should turn onto the county road in the direction of Wronki. The lake is about 3 kilometers away. Roads lead along the eastern, north-eastern and southern shores. The rest are forested and inaccessible.

The road cycling routes around Selmęt Mały offer a mix of difficulties. While the terrain generally features gentle to moderate elevation changes, there are options for various skill levels. You'll find 5 easy routes, 13 moderate routes, and 1 difficult route, ensuring there's something for everyone from beginners to experienced cyclists.
Yes, there are several easy routes suitable for beginners. For instance, the Lake Ełk – Elk Lake Promenade loop from Ełk Wąskotorowy is an easy 26.3 km (16.3 miles) route with minimal elevation gain, perfect for a relaxed ride.
Route lengths vary significantly, from shorter rides of around 23 km (14 miles) to much longer excursions over 140 km (87 miles). Durations can range from approximately 1.5 hours for shorter loops to over 6 hours for the most challenging routes, depending on your pace and the specific trail chosen.
For experienced cyclists seeking a challenge, there is one difficult route available. The Swing Bridge in Giżycko – Gravel Shortcut to Rydzewo loop from Ełk Szyba Zachód is a demanding 146.2 km (90.8 miles) ride with significant elevation changes, often taking over 6 hours to complete.
The best time for road cycling around Selmęt Mały is typically from late spring to early autumn (May to September). During these months, the weather is generally mild and pleasant, with less rainfall, making for ideal cycling conditions to enjoy the lake views and open roads.
The komoot community highly rates the road cycling experience around Selmęt Mały, with an average score of 4.9 stars from over 20 reviews. Cyclists often praise the scenic lake views, routes along river courses, and the variety of terrain that caters to different ability levels.
Yes, many of the road cycling routes in the area are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. Examples include the popular View of the Ełk River – Bridge on the Ełk River loop from Ełk Szyba Zachód and the Elk Lake Promenade – Lake Ełk loop from Ełk Szyba Zachód.
Many routes, such as those starting from Ełk Szyba Zachód, originate from locations that typically offer parking facilities. It's advisable to check local maps or specific route details on komoot for designated parking areas near your chosen starting point, especially in towns like Ełk.
Absolutely. The region is characterized by its proximity to water. The View of the Ełk River – Bridge on the Ełk River loop from Ełk Szyba Zachód offers scenic views along the Ełk River, while the Elk Lake Promenade – Lake Ełk loop from Ełk Szyba Zachód circles Lake Ełk, featuring sections right along the lake promenade.
There are 19 road cycling routes documented around Selmęt Mały on komoot. These routes offer a diverse range of experiences, from easy loops to more challenging long-distance rides.
The terrain around Selmęt Mały is varied, featuring open roads, sections with views of the lake, and routes that follow river courses. You'll encounter a mix of flat sections and rolling hills, with some routes including more significant climbs, particularly on longer excursions.
